What is B-Boy style?
B-Boying is also known as Breaking or Breakdancing and the dancers are called B-Boys or B-Girls. What’s the difference between B boy and breakdance : Unlike b-boying, which refers to a specific dance form that developed in New York City in the '70s, breakdancing is often used as an umbrella term that includes not only b-boying, but also popping, locking, boogalooing, and other so-called funk-style dances that originated in California."

Generally speaking, b-boys and b-girls do a lot more acrobatics because the main part of breaking (the original name of breakdance) is on the floor, while hip-hop dancers are mostly on top. However, nowadays hip-hop dancers are doing a lot of moves on the floor that can't easily be distinguished from breaking material.

Kool Herc

By playing the breaks repeatedly and switching from one record to the other, Kool Herc created what he called “cutting breaks.” During his live performances at New York dance clubs, Kool Herc would shout, “B-boys go down!”—the signal for dancers to perform the gymnastic moves that are the hallmark of break dancing.

Why is it called B Boy : B-Boys, B-Girls and breakers

The first, and most widely known, is that the B stands for Break so B-Boys and B-Girls are break-boys and break-girls. This is because breakers would dance to the part of the track that was the break(down).
